Abstract
This invention relates to a film grinding machine including a Z-shaft guide way, a slipway, a rotating power piece, an elevating power piece and a pressing rod, in which, the rotating power piece is installed on the slipway and its output end is connected with the slipway to drive it to move along the Z-shaft guide way and the film is flattened and pressed toughly by the grinding rod by rotating and elevating the power piece.
Description
[technical field]
The present invention relates to the hard disk manufacturing field, especially about a kind of device that is used to compress hard disk screw hole place film.
[background technology]
In the manufacture process of hard disk, the parts that some hard disk inside are arranged, as magnetic patch, need in Clean room, install, and it is these parts are fastening by the cooperation of screw and screw hole, but because these screw holes have been communicated with the inside and the outside air of hard disk, dust enters hard disk inside in order to prevent to carry out the follow-up manufacturing process of hard disk, need stick film at the screw hole place.Existing film generally is to be attached on the harddisk surface by hand by the operator, and compress this film by hand, so that film can seal this screw hole closely, but there is following shortcoming in this mode: 1) adopt manual operations, reduce production efficiency, be unfavorable for the production in enormous quantities of hard disk; 2) quality is wayward, is difficult for making the smooth screw hole place that is attached to closely of film, makes dust enter hard disk inside and damage hard disk easily; 3) increased working strength of workers.
[summary of the invention]
The object of the present invention is to provide a kind of film grinder that can automatically the film at hard disk screw hole place be pressed on harddisk surface.
The object of the present invention is achieved like this: this film grinder comprises Z axis rail, slide unit, rotational power spare, lifting power spare and at least one mill depression bar, rotational power spare is installed on the slide unit, its output terminal is connected with the mill depression bar and this mill depression bar of transmission rotates, slide unit is installed on the Z axis rail, and the output terminal of lifting power spare is connected with slide unit and the transmission slide unit moves along the Z axis rail.
Be provided with positioning fixture under the described mill depression bar, this positioning fixture is provided with the locating slot that is used to locate hard disk.
Described mill depression bar has two at least, and one of them mill depression bar is connected with the output terminal of rotational power spare, and this mill depression bar is by driving member and other mill depression bar interlock.
Described mill depression bar comprises bar portion and mill pressure head, this bar portion one side is provided with bracing frame, and the mill pressure head is installed on this bracing frame and can it moves along Z-direction relatively, is arranged with elastic component on this mill pressure head, one end of this elastic component is connected on the flange of mill pressure head, and its other end is connected on the bracing frame.
The bottom of described mill pressure head is provided with elastic body.
Described rotational power spare is a brshless DC motor, and lifting power spare is a servomotor.
Described servomotor turn-screw rotates, and the lead screw transmission slide unit moves up and down along Z-direction.
Described Z axis rail is supported on the supporting base, and this supporting base is fixedlyed connected with a base and vertical this base.
Compared with prior art, the present invention has following advantage: make the mill depression bar flatten film by rotational power spare, make the mill depression bar compress film by lifting power spare, thereby simulated operator's manual moulding sheet operation, improve production efficiency, reduced working strength of workers, guaranteed the quality of product, can prevent effectively that dust from entering hard disk inside.

[embodiment]
See also Fig. 1 to Fig. 5, film grinder of the present invention comprises board 1, positioning fixture 2, mill depression bar 3, rotational power spare 4, lifting power spare 5, Z axis rail 6 and slide unit 7.Positioning fixture 2 is used to locate hard disk 8, mill depression bar 3 is used for the film at hard disk screw hole 81 places is flattened and compresses, rotational power spare 4 is used for transmission mill depression bar 3 and rotates, lifting power spare 5 is used for transmission mill depression bar 3 and moves up and down along Z-direction, and Z axis rail 6 be used to lead slide unit 7 moves up and down along Z-direction.
In the present embodiment, rotational power spare 4 is a brshless DC motor 4, lifting power spare 5 is a servomotor 5, Z axis rail 6 is a rotatable screw mandrel 6 that is supported on the supporting base 12, servomotor 5 drive lead screws 6 rotate, and the slide unit 7 that 6 transmissions of screw mandrel are installed on the screw mandrel 6 moves up and down along Z-direction.
The course of work of this film grinder is as follows: 1) hard disk 8 is put into positioning fixture 2; 2) start rotational power spare 4 and lifting power spare 5, make mill depression bar 3 limits rotate the negative Z-direction motion in edge; 3) rigidly connect in the process of touching film at mill depression bar 3, the rotating speed of mill depression bar 3 is very fast, is convenient to grind depression bar 3 film is flattened; 4) lifting power spare 5 transmission slide units 7 and mill depression bar 3 continue to descend along negative Z-direction, and the rotating speed of rotational power spare 4 slows down, and the rotating speed of mill depression bar 3 also slows down thereupon, make mill depression bar 3 film can be pressed in closely the surface of hard disk 8.
Among the present invention, make the mill depression bar flatten film, make the mill depression bar compress film, thereby simulated operator's manual moulding sheet operation, improved production efficiency, reduced working strength of workers, guaranteed the quality of product by lifting power spare by rotational power spare.
